Power Apps Developer

Company Info
Thorlabs
Newton, NJ, United States

Phone: 19739405189
Web Site:

Company Profile
col-narrow   

Title:

Power Apps Developer

Location:

Newton, NJ 

Job ID:

71918
col-wide   

Job Description:

The Power Apps Developer will be responsible for working with business stakeholders to create and support code light business application solutions. Responsibilities include creating and supporting new solutions that digitize business processes, helping business areas reduce redundant work, enhance productivity, consistency, and efficiency. The candidate will have experience building canvas and model-driven apps, as well as customizing workflows using Power Automate and business process flows. The candidate will have knowledge of cloud-based application development, along with experience with .Net and SQL to support integrations. Reporting to the Power Platform Team Lead, this individual must be able to effectively communicate in English with both technical and non-technical stakeholders.

Essential Job Functions include the following, but are not limited to:

 

  • Build and support Enterprise-level solutions within Thorlabs Power Platform including: Dataverse entity and form creation, integrating with the Dataverse API, plug-in development, report development, dashboard creation, Power Automate flows, Canvas app creation and component customization, and system configuration.
  • Organize development efforts, including design, testing, and migrations.
  • Create and maintain application solution documentation.
  • Assist in creating end-user and technical documentation.
  • Gather requirements from business stakeholders, document requirements in the form of an Agile story.
  • Collaborate with business customers to perform application testing needed to assure the desired functionality of the solutions meets the business requirements.
  • Proactively administer the Dynamics 365 / Power App environments.
  • Assist in communicating new features released to users.
  • Proactively share knowledge with co-workers and ensure appropriate knowledge transfer to cover duties during illness, vacations, training, etc.
  • Other duties as requested.

 

Qualifications

 

Experience:

  • Web development including Typescript, Dynamics 365 APIs, and JSON: 3 years preferred
  • 2+ years of experience in .Net or equivalent scripting language.
  • Good understanding of relational database development and SQL experience.

 

Education:

  • Bachelor's degree, preferably in Computer Science (equivalent professional experience considered)
  • Microsoft certifications within the Power platform a plus.

 

Specialized Knowledge and Skills:

  • Experience with Azure resources such as Azure functions, Azure logic apps, and Azure SQL DB or commensurate AWS resources.
  • Experience creating and managing custom connectors.
  • Experiences with reporting tools such as SSRS and Power BI
  • Experience with IDEs such as Visual Studio and Visual Studio Code
  • Experience with source control tools such as Bitbucket, Azure Devops, and Github
  • Ability to understand complex business & system processes and clearly articulate business requirements.
  • A strong passion for continuous learning.
  • Good written / oral communication skills.
  • Strong process management, process improvement and problem solving skills.

 

Thorlabs values its diverse environment and is proud to be an Equal Employment Opportunity/Affirmative Action Employer. All qualified individuals will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age or veteran status. Job descriptions are not intended as and do not create employment contracts. The organization maintains its status as an at-will employer. Employees can be terminated for any reason not prohibited by law.